Population: 14124 Area (sq mi): 334 County Seat: Clintwood Founded: 1880

About Dickenson County

Dickenson County, Virginia, was formed in 1880 and is located in the southwestern part of the state. The county seat is Clintwood, which serves as the administrative hub for the county's government activities. The county is characterized by its mountainous terrain, being part of the Appalachian region, and is known for its scenic landscapes and outdoor recreational opportunities. Major communities within the county include Clintwood, Haysi, and Clinchco. The Dickenson County Courthouse, located in Clintwood, is the center of legal and administrative proceedings, providing services to the county's residents.

Courts & Case Records

Dickenson County is served by the Dickenson County Circuit Court and the Dickenson County General District Court, both located in Clintwood. The Circuit Court handles major civil and criminal cases, including felonies and family law matters, while the General District Court oversees misdemeanors, traffic cases, and preliminary hearings for felonies. Access to court records, case filings, and criminal dockets can be obtained through the clerk's office, with some records available online for public access, ensuring transparency in the judicial process.

Economy & Demographics

The economy of Dickenson County is primarily driven by industries such as coal mining, forestry, and agriculture, reflecting its rich natural resources. The county has historically relied on coal as a major economic driver, although diversification efforts are underway to promote tourism and small businesses. The presence of natural parks and recreational areas contributes to the local economy by attracting visitors interested in outdoor activities. Efforts to develop infrastructure and support local enterprises are ongoing to enhance the economic stability and growth of the county.

To get an arrest record expunged in Dickenson County, Virginia, you must file a petition under Virginia Code § 19.2-392.2. Eligibility for expungement typically requires that the charges were dismissed or you were acquitted. You should file the petition with the Dickenson County Circuit Court and may need to attend a hearing. Consulting with an attorney can help navigate the process and ensure all legal requirements are met.
